New OTR Tyre from YOKOHAMA
27 Jun 2013

Tokyo - The Yokohama Rubber Co., Ltd., announced today that it officially released in June a large-size radial tyre for rigid dump trucks in the construction and mining field – a 27.00R49 size model of its “RB42.” The tyre has a TRA code* of E-4 and a star rating for tyre strength of “**”. The line-up features “Regular” specifications for ordinary off-the-road surfaces, and “Cut Protected,” with excellent cut resistance. Thus, tyres suitable for a wide range of surfaces, from soft or loose surfaces such as mud or sand, to rough surfaces comprising gravel and rocks, are available.

* TRA code: A classification of tyre use and tread by the U.S. Tyre and Rim Association, Inc.

For the “RB42,” in addition to a new belt structure for large-size radial tyres and a specialized mould profile, YOKOHAMA utilizes an exclusive tread compound, also newly developed for large-size radial tyres. The result is excellent wear resistance, cut resistance and durability. As a tread pattern, a block tread pattern is employed, which balances wear resistance, traction and efficient mud ejection.
